Are Colored Contacts Safe?

Colored contact lenses can be safe when used properly, but it's important to follow the instructions of a licensed eye care professional to reduce the risk of eye injury or infection.

Here are some things to keep in mind:

  1. Only use contacts prescribed by a licensed eye care professional. This is important because poorly fitting contacts or low-quality lenses can cause discomfort, irritation, and even injury to the eye.

  2. Never share your contact lenses with others. Sharing contact lenses increases the risk of spreading infection.

  3. Properly clean and care for your lenses. This includes disinfecting them regularly and storing them in a clean case.

  4. Don't wear contacts for longer than recommended. Overwearing contacts can lead to dry eyes, infection, and other problems.

  5. Pay attention to any changes in your vision or eye health. If you experience discomfort, redness, or any other symptoms, remove the contacts and see a licensed eye care professional.

In summary, colored contact lenses can be safe if they are prescribed and used properly. Be sure to follow the instructions of your eye care professional and take good care of your lenses.
